Delta File Book PDF Summary

A bit bored and in a contemplative mood, Gunner Shake Davis examines a pile of long-forgotten family heirlooms and discovers a couple of mysterious relatives that pique his interest: A Confederate Navy riverboat captain and a World War I Marine who fought at Belleau Wood. In an attempt to learn more about those intriguing kinsmen, Shake undertakes a nostalgic road trip back to his old home ground. Memory Lane becomes a deadly minefield when he stumbles on a gruesome human organ harvesting operation running right in the American heartland.
